Vegetables and Pizza Dont Go Together. Or Do They?

Before gettting blindsided by crepes the other day, it was pizza that we were after. And soon as dessert was done, we headed to Yellow Cab to order a pie. Their newest offering is the Dear Darla pizza- a nearly vegetarian pizza featuring aragula leaves and alfalfa sprouts as toppings.

Now I like vegetables more than your average joe, but a "vegetarian pizza" sounds a bit off to me. I like my pizzas as meaty as possible and was apprehensive when presented with this thin crust pizza sparsely topped with olives, tomoatoes, onions, cheese and a bit of pepperoni, all ready to be rolled with fresh vegetables. We bought an 18 inch pie for only 635 pesos, good enough for six.
Yellow Cab's Dear Darla pizza (p635 for an 18 inch pie)

What is MunchPunch?

MunchPunch is a nifty little site that has in its database details of most restaurants in the Metro. And it doesn't just list them, they have all the information you need. From the address, the contact number, reviews from fellow foodies, the menu and prices, this site has got it all.


Search and filter options for MunchPunch

You can even search for restaurants by location, by mall, or by cuisine. I often use the by mall search because there are just so many restaurants in one mall these days (MOA, I'm looking at you) that I lose track of them even if I've been there already. Another great feature is the Promos section where they list current restaurant promotions, discounts and freebies. I'm a discount junkie and this feature just gives me the happies. A new feature of the site that I haven't tried yet is ordering online. I bet it'll be useful for when you and your office buddies need a quick merienda break.


Details and menu prices for World Chicken at GB1

I've used MunchPunch for preparing small gatherings, get-togethers, and even simple dinners. With restaurant details posted on one location online, I can easily call up the restaurants for bookings and reservations, compare prices of different restaurants, pick out orders from the menu selection, get the best deals with restaurant promos, all that in one stop.
